.toast-wrapper[data-v-4a9edb47]{z-index:9999;pointer-events:none;position:fixed;top:50%;left:50%;transform:translate(-50%,-50%)}.toast-box[data-v-4a9edb47]{color:#fff;text-align:center;background:#000000c7;border-radius:10px;max-width:280px;padding:12px 24px;font-size:14px;line-height:1.6}.modal-overlay[data-v-4a9edb47]{z-index:9998;background:#00000073;justify-content:center;align-items:center;padding:32px;display:flex;position:fixed;inset:0}.modal-dialog[data-v-4a9edb47]{background:#fff;border-radius:16px;width:100%;max-width:320px;overflow:hidden;box-shadow:0 8px 32px #0000001f}.modal-icon[data-v-4a9edb47]{text-align:center;padding:28px 20px 0;font-size:48px;line-height:1}.modal-head[data-v-4a9edb47]{text-align:center;color:#333;padding:16px 20px 8px;font-size:17px;font-weight:600}.modal-head[data-v-4a9edb47]:first-child{padding-top:24px}.modal-msg[data-v-4a9edb47]{color:#888;text-align:center;white-space:pre-line;padding:8px 20px 24px;font-size:14px;line-height:1.7}.modal-actions[data-v-4a9edb47]{border-top:1px solid #f0f0f0;display:flex}.modal-btn[data-v-4a9edb47]{cursor:pointer;background:#fff;border:none;flex:1;padding:14px 0;font-size:16px;transition:background .15s}.modal-btn[data-v-4a9edb47]:active{background:#f5f5f5}.modal-btn.cancel[data-v-4a9edb47]{color:#999;border-right:1px solid #f0f0f0}.modal-btn.confirm[data-v-4a9edb47]{color:#667eea;font-weight:600}.toast-enter-active[data-v-4a9edb47],.toast-leave-active[data-v-4a9edb47]{transition:opacity .25s}.toast-enter-from[data-v-4a9edb47],.toast-leave-to[data-v-4a9edb47]{opacity:0}.modal-enter-active[data-v-4a9edb47],.modal-leave-active[data-v-4a9edb47]{transition:opacity .2s}.modal-enter-active .modal-dialog[data-v-4a9edb47],.modal-leave-active .modal-dialog[data-v-4a9edb47]{transition:transform .25s,opacity .25s}.modal-enter-from[data-v-4a9edb47],.modal-leave-to[data-v-4a9edb47]{opacity:0}.modal-enter-from .modal-dialog[data-v-4a9edb47],.modal-leave-to .modal-dialog[data-v-4a9edb47]{opacity:0;transform:scale(.9)}.app-container[data-v-37a7964b]{background:#f5f6fa;flex-direction:column;max-width:430px;height:100vh;margin:0 auto;display:flex;position:relative}.page-wrapper[data-v-37a7964b]{-webkit-overflow-scrolling:touch;flex:1;padding-bottom:60px;overflow-y:auto}.tab-bar[data-v-37a7964b]{z-index:100;background:#fff;border-top:1px solid #eee;justify-content:space-around;align-items:center;width:100%;max-width:430px;height:60px;display:flex;position:fixed;bottom:0;left:50%;transform:translate(-50%)}.tab-item[data-v-37a7964b]{color:#999;flex-direction:column;align-items:center;font-size:11px;text-decoration:none;transition:color .2s;display:flex}.tab-item.active[data-v-37a7964b]{color:#667eea}.tab-icon[data-v-37a7964b]{margin-bottom:2px;font-size:22px}*{box-sizing:border-box;margin:0;padding:0}html,body,#app{color:#333;-webkit-font-smoothing:antialiased;background:#f5f6fa;height:100%;font-family:-apple-system,BlinkMacSystemFont,Segoe UI,Roboto,Helvetica Neue,Arial,sans-serif}.page{background:#f5f6fa;min-height:100vh;padding-bottom:80px}.card{background:#fff;border-radius:12px;margin:12px;padding:16px;box-shadow:0 2px 8px #0000000a}.btn-primary{color:#fff;cursor:pointer;background:linear-gradient(135deg,#667eea 0%,#764ba2 100%);border:none;border-radius:24px;width:100%;padding:12px 24px;font-size:16px;font-weight:500;transition:opacity .2s}.btn-primary:active{opacity:.8}.btn-secondary{color:#667eea;cursor:pointer;background:#fff;border:1px solid #667eea;border-radius:24px;width:100%;padding:12px 24px;font-size:16px;font-weight:500}.input{background:#fff;border:1px solid #e8e8e8;border-radius:8px;outline:none;width:100%;padding:12px 16px;font-size:15px;transition:border-color .2s}.input:focus{border-color:#667eea}.tag{color:#667eea;background:#eef2ff;border-radius:12px;padding:4px 10px;font-size:12px;display:inline-block}.empty-state{text-align:center;color:#999;padding:60px 20px}@keyframes fadeIn{0%{opacity:0;transform:translateY(10px)}to{opacity:1;transform:translateY(0)}}.fade-in{animation:.3s ease-out fadeIn}
